According to the 2001 definition of probiotics by FAO/ WHO, it is important that for any strain/product to be classified as a probiotic it must contain live microorganisms which are resistant to gastric acid, bile and pancreatic juices and reach small intestine/ large intestine) in numbers sufficient enough to elicit a beneficial effect.
